Comprehending the Essentials of Plastic Extrusion
The process of plastic extrusion, frequently hailed as a foundation in the world of manufacturing, forms the bedrock of this conversation. Basically, plastic extrusion is a high-volume production process in which raw plastic product is melted and developed into a constant profile. It's an approach commonly employed for creating items with a constant cross-sectional account, such as pipelines, home window frames, and weather condition removing. The process begins with feeding plastic products, commonly in the form of pellets, right into a warmed barrel. There, it is heated and mixed until it becomes molten. The molten plastic is after that forced via a die, shaping it right into the preferred form as it cools down and sets.

Comprehending Plastic Extrusion Essentials
In the realm of production, plastic extrusion stands as an essential procedure, crucial in the manufacturing of a plethora of day-to-day items. At its core, plastic extrusion involves changing raw plastic product into a constant profiled form. This is attained by melting the plastic, frequently in the form of granules or pellets, and compeling it with a designed die. The resulting product is a long plastic piece, such as a panel, pipe, or cord layer, that retains the form of the die. This affordable approach is very versatile, able to create complex shapes and suit a broad selection of plastic materials.
